Beyond Basic Illumination: The Physics of Glow
True glow design rejects the myth that brightness equals impact. A room lit by uniform LED strips feels clinical—not convivial. Instead, mastery lies in layered luminance: ambient glows seeding the space, accent glows tracing form, and focal glows anchoring attention. Consider the case of *Lumina Collective*, a Berlin-based firm known for their “Aurora Tapestry” installations. They deploy fiber-optic strands embedded in translucent panels, calibrated to pulse in sync with ambient sound frequencies.

But here’s the hidden truth: not all glow is created equal. A phosphorescent paint that fades in 30 seconds offers no lasting impression—just temporary spectacle. The most effective glows leverage *persistence of vision* at the biological level. Short-wavelength blues and greens stimulate retinal cones more efficiently than broad-spectrum whites, triggering a primal sense of calm and focus. Designers who ignore this risk creating visual noise masked as ambiance.
Glow, in the best hands, becomes *sensory architecture*.
The Role of Materiality in Light Manipulation
Glow parties falter when materials are chosen for cost, not function. A cheap glow stick fades before the night ends; a polished acrylic sheet diffuses light unevenly, creating harsh shadows. Mastery demands a tactile understanding: translucent mycelium panels scatter light softly, while metallic-coated mesh creates structured luminescence—sharp, dynamic, controlled.
